Publication number: 20140084523Abstract: In an apparatus for the continuous thermal treatment of metal continuously cast material having a heating section, the metal continuously cast material having a heating section, the metal continuously cast material is led over two contact rollers, wherein the first contact roller is arranged at a first end and the second contact roller is arranged at a second end of said heating section. Both contact rollers are connected to a voltage source in such a way that a current flows through the metal continuously cast material between the first and the second contact roller. Here, electrical contact is made with one of the contact rollers via a sliding contact element, which is in electrical contact with a slip-ring disk arranged concentrically with the axis of said contact roller. The sliding contact element is arranged on a current-carrying element using a plug-in connection which can be detached by pulling and which has at least one resilient and electrically conductive fixing element.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 18, 2012Publication date: March 27, 2014Inventors: Gerhard Herbst, Rainer Schwartz

Patent number: 6350155Abstract: A plug connector with a hollow, cylindrical, metallic housing (1), within which is centrically disposed an inside contact pin (8, 9, 10) extending at least approximately over the entire axial length of the housing (1). In order to make contact with the reciprocal plug connector, the inside contact pin (8, 9, 10) is accessible at a first front side of the housing (1). The first front side is open toward the plug side of the plug connector, such that a latch interlock (6, 7) and a contact basket (5), which extends out of the open front side of the housing (1) and which is rotatably mounted about the longitudinal axis of the housing (1), are disposed co-axially with the inside contact pin (8, 9, 10). The contact basket (5) makes permanent electrical contact with the metallic housing.Type: GrantFiled: March 17, 2000Date of Patent: February 26, 2002Assignee: IMS Connector Systems GmbHInventors: Christopf Müllinger-Bausch, Frank Röse, Roland Baumgaertner
